Analysis

The most recent figure for raw milk of goats — gross per capita production index number in Northern Africa is 85.89, measured in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 0.8% on the previous year and down 13.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, raw milk of goats — gross per capita production index number in Northern Africa peaked at 142 in 2004 and was at its lowest, 68.82, in 1987.

That places Northern Africa 23rd out of 28 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.

Raw milk of goats — Gross per capita Production Index Number in Northern Africa, year by year

Annual values for Raw milk of goats — Gross per capita Production Index Number (2014-2016 = 100) in Northern Africa, 1961 to 2024.
Year Value Change
1961 105.64
1962 99.51 -5.8%
1963 97.06 -2.5%
1964 99.83 +2.9%
1965 99.34 -0.5%
1966 90.56 -8.8%
1967 94.32 +4.2%
1968 97.52 +3.4%
1969 90.19 -7.5%
1970 86.81 -3.7%
1971 86.16 -0.7%
1972 86.1 -0.1%
1973 84.56 -1.8%
1974 86.76 +2.6%
1975 86.78 +0.0%
1976 86.15 -0.7%
1977 86.28 +0.2%
1978 88.02 +2.0%
1979 88.5 +0.5%
1980 92.49 +4.5%
1981 94.55 +2.2%
1982 95 +0.5%
1983 97.02 +2.1%
1984 81.16 -16.3%
1985 71.63 -11.7%
1986 70.21 -2.0%
1987 68.82 -2.0%
1988 77.7 +12.9%
1989 75.2 -3.2%
1990 77.25 +2.7%
1991 84.76 +9.7%
1992 91.9 +8.4%
1993 104.35 +13.5%
1994 117.85 +12.9%
1995 137.35 +16.5%
1996 118.95 -13.4%
1997 114.06 -4.1%
1998 123.74 +8.5%
1999 123.98 +0.2%
2000 126.82 +2.3%
2001 125.52 -1.0%
2002 127.32 +1.4%
2003 132.86 +4.4%
2004 142 +6.9%
2005 140.27 -1.2%
2006 135.96 -3.1%
2007 133.96 -1.5%
2008 133.28 -0.5%
2009 134.12 +0.6%
2010 131.89 -1.7%
2011 134.3 +1.8%
2012 102.88 -23.4%
2013 102.29 -0.6%
2014 99.39 -2.8%
2015 99.33 -0.1%
2016 101.28 +2.0%
2017 101.69 +0.4%
2018 94.05 -7.5%
2019 94.08 +0.0%
2020 93.21 -0.9%
2021 89.05 -4.5%
2022 87.15 -2.1%
2023 86.54 -0.7%
2024 85.89 -0.8%

The FAO indices of agricultural production show the relative level of the aggregate volume of agricultural production for each year in comparison with the base period 2014-2016. Indices for meat production are computed based on data on production from indigenous animals.
